Brookfield School: 97 places, 87% filled: places available

Brookfield School has a published admission number of 97 places. 84 pupils were enrolled in the most recent data, giving a fill rate of 87%. At 87% full, the school currently has headroom below its 97 place limit. Catchment distance criteria still apply when the school is oversubscribed, but at current demand levels, places have been available for applicants outside the immediate catchment area.

The fill-rate figure above reflects overall demand, but the school's intake also varies by community profile. 58.3% of pupils at Brookfield School are eligible for free school meals, above the national average of around 24%. This reflects the school's role in a higher-deprivation area of Poulton-le-Fylde.
